Job Overview
The Senior Specialist Nurse Post Anesthesia Care Unitwill support the safe recovery of patients following anaesthesia and surgical interventions. The role involves continuous monitoring of heart rate, blood pressure, respiratory status and oxygen saturation, with prompt recognition of airway obstruction, hypoxia, haemorrhage and cardiovascular instability.
In addition to providing specialist patient care, the post holder will act as a clinical leader in the PACU, mentor junior nurses and support staff, promote recovery protocols, and help maintain a safe, calm and efficient clinical environment. The role also contributes to evidence-based practice, research, clinical audits, quality improvement and the ongoing development of PACU services.

About the Organization
The African Medical Centre of Excellence, Abuja (AMCE Abuja), developed by Afreximbank in partnership with King’s College Hospital London (KCH), is a multi-specialty medical institution designed to address critical healthcare gaps in Africa. The partnership provides access to global expertise, clinical training, research and professional development.
AMCE Abuja will offer services in oncology, haematology, cardiovascular care and general healthcare, with plans for expansion. The facility is being developed as a phased healthcare project that will evolve into a 500-bed institution. Its wider vision includes providing advanced procedures and treatments, reducing medical tourism, countering brain drain, supporting employment and contributing to a healthier and more educated future for Africa.
Responsibilities
- Conduct thorough PACU assessments, including airway management, pain assessment and monitoring for complications.
- Continuously monitor patients and administer prescribed medications, fluids and interventions during recovery.
- Provide patient and family education on post-operative care, pain management, wound care and signs of complications.
- Safely transfer patients from the PACU to other care units or discharge areas, maintaining continuity of care and effective communication.
- Lead, guide and mentor junior nurses, healthcare assistants and other PACU support staff.
- Participate in staff orientation, recruitment, induction, performance appraisals, training needs assessments and development planning.
- Lead post-operative debriefings and contribute to multidisciplinary meetings and case discussions.
- Support the development and implementation of evidence-based recovery protocols and guidelines.
- Participate in research, clinical audits, incident reporting, risk management and quality improvement initiatives.
- Ensure compliance with hospital policies, infection-control requirements, patient-monitoring standards, medication-management procedures and national post-anaesthesia care standards.
- Maintain accurate and comprehensive documentation in line with professional and legal standards.
- Collaborate with anaesthetists, surgeons, operating-room staff, surgical wards, intensive care units and other healthcare professionals.
- Support the PACU Nurse Manager with staffing levels, shift scheduling and team coordination.
- Represent the PACU on hospital committees and working groups covering patient safety, clinical governance and quality improvement.
- Support hospital accreditation and compliance processes and report to the PACU Nurse Manager or Head of Perioperative Services.
